It's not done with the intention of trying to make this girl look like a real mermaid or anything other than trying to stay true to the time period and style this artwork was created in, so it works because it's true to what he tries. be trying to be a traditional American American tattoo when tattoos were introduced to America in the 1920s in New York on the Bowery this is what they were doing and they were tattooing without gloves and you know their stencils were really rudimentary and they did flash. designs, people come to pick them out and that's what you'd get, kid, and these were sailor tattoos, these two, these were made for the sailors in town because they were the ones getting tattoos at the time, so, for Of course, it's a mermaid that makes a lot of common sense.

We use very small needles to make these tattoos so that when people think of a needle, they think of a needle and that's not really the case with tattoos, it's several needles and they're grouped together like this and they come to a point in that space between each needle. it is what leaves ink so if it is open it will leave more ink in a larger area and if it is quite tight like the area we damaged your skin it is much smaller but it is harder to make it consistent so think about if you are using a pencil and try to draw a straight line, you will see many inconsistencies in that very thin straight line.
Now, if you take a large marker and try to draw a straight line, it will look much smoother, so the thicker and bigger it is. The line is that it's almost safer when we're tattooing because you can't see any of that movement or any of our imperfections, so it's harder to make smaller lines, these take 30 seconds, easy money, all your nerves are in your hands and your feet so you can feel things so you can balance, so yeah, your pain receptors right there, it looks like it hurts.
